Description
This book is a concise guide to the practical application of statistics in data-based decision making. It provides a basic understanding of statistical principles while explaining the use of statistics in data-based decision making. The book is valuable for anyone who produces, uses, or evaluates scientific data, including analytical chemists, researchers, laboratory managers, and technicians.

Statistical Techniques for Data Analysis is a concise book that outlines the "practical" approach to data analysis and emphasizes the application of statistics. The book provides a basic understanding of statistical principles while explaining the use of statistics in data-based decision making. The information provided will allow you to maintain excellent quality assurance of measurements through statistical control. Statistical Techniques for Data Analysis is valuable for everyone who produces, uses, or evaluates scientific data, including analytical chemists, researchers, laboratory managers, and technicians. The book also may be used as a text in introductory courses to statistical analysis or as a supplement to undergraduate and graduate students.
